For Call Waiting Service Users

Press (FLASH/CALL WAIT/PLAYBACK] or [FLASH/CALL WAIT] if you hear

a call-waiting tone while talking

■ The first call is put on hold and you can answer the second call

■ To return to the first caller, press (FLASH/CALL WAIT/PLAYBACK] or

(FLASH/CALL WAIT] again

■ The call waiting service cannot be used when

—you are having a conference call (p SO), or

—the answering system is recording someone’s message

■ If this function does not operate properly, consult your telephone company for

details

Call Waiting Caller ID Feature

Call Waiting Caller ID Feature allows your unit

to display the second caller's information After

you hear a call-waiting tone while talking, the

unit will display the caller's name with the phone

number and "-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-

Waiting------- "

■ The called line status icon is displayed on the handsel

■ Please contact your telephone company for details and availability m your area
